The resident will receive an Instructor of Clinical Pharmacy appointment in the Division of Health Outcomes and Pharmacy Practice. The resident will also aid in proctoring a small group pharmacotherapy lab at UT. The resident will complete an original research project suitable for presentation at a national meeting and present a seminar to faculty and fellow residents at the University of Texas College of Pharmacy.Īn Academic Training Certificate Program is conducted for residents affiliated with the University of Texas in order to strengthen the resident’s teaching skills.
Research, academics and staffing are required longitudinal experiences. As an American Society of Health-System Pharmacists (ASHP) accredited PGY1 program, the graduate will also be prepared to pursue a PGY2 residency. At the completion of the program, the resident will be prepared to function, with confidence, as a general clinical practitioner in an acute care setting.
The PGY1 pharmacy residency is a 12 month program designed to expose residents to a rich clinical environment in which they experience concentrated yet diverse training in a variety of pharmacy practice areas.
